aboutsummaryrefslogtreecommitdiff
path: root/scripts/build-zstd.sh
blob: c29c4c8219e14e75405bf24d4897ac2eb815bfad (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
#!/usr/bin/env bash
set -euxo pipefail
source $(dirname -- "${BASH_SOURCE[0]}")/env.sh

mkdir -p $BUN_DEPS_OUT_DIR

cd $BUN_DEPS_DIR/zstd
rm -rf Release CMakeCache.txt CMakeFiles
cmake "${CMAKE_FLAGS[@]}" -DZSTD_BUILD_STATIC=ON -B Release -S build/cmake -G Ninja
ninja -C Release
cp Release/lib/libzstd.a $BUN_DEPS_OUT_DIR/libzstd.a